v. t. e. In finance, an exchange rate is the rate at which one currency will be exchanged for another currency. [1] Currencies are most commonly national currencies, but may be sub-national as in the case of Hong Kong or supra-national as in the case of the euro. [2]
The forward exchange rate is a type of forward price. It is the exchange rate negotiated today between a bank and a client upon entering into a forward contract agreeing to buy or sell some amount of foreign currency in the future. Toyota. Website. toyota.com.ar. Toyota Argentina S.A. is the Argentine subsidiary of Japan -based conglomerate Toyota, being also the first Japanese automotive company to produce in Argentina. [1] Established in 1994, the company has its manufacturing plant in Zárate, Buenos Aires, which opened in 1997. [1] [2] [3]
